Understanding the order of operations is really important, especially when you're working with numbers like fractions and mixed numbers. Let’s break it down into simpler parts:
Avoiding Mistakes: When you do math problems that use different operations—like adding, subtracting, multiplying, and dividing—you need to know which one to do first. For example, in the problem , you should multiply first. If you just add first, you won't get the right answer.
Consistency: Everyone uses the same rules in math, right? The order of operations, which you can remember with the acronym PEMDAS (Parentheses, Exponents, Multiplication and Division (from left to right), Addition and Subtraction (from left to right)), helps us all get the same answers. This is important in math because it’s based on what everyone agrees on.
Simplifying Complex Problems: Working with rational numbers can be a little tricky, especially with mixed numbers. For instance, in a problem like , you should start with the parentheses, then do the multiplication, and finally, do the addition. If you skip some steps or do them in the wrong order, you could end up with mistakes.
Real-World Applications: You might not realize it, but the order of operations is used everywhere in real life—like when you're cooking or handling money. When you are figuring out recipes that have fractions or calculating how much you need to spend, getting the order right helps you make sure everything adds up.
In summary, when you get the order of operations down, working with fractions and rational numbers becomes simpler and makes more sense. This understanding also sets you up for success in more advanced math topics later on!
